leery

leer·y [ lree ] (comparative leer·i·er, superlative leer·i·est) or lear·y [ lree ] (comparative lear·i·er, superlative lear·i·est)


adjective 
Definition:
 
suspicious: regarding somebody or something with suspicion
Many scientists are leery of the new claims.

[Early 18th century. Origin ?]

leer·i·ness noun
